2013-02-14 27 views
6

Tôi đang sử dụng hình ảnh studio 10 premium với .Net 3.5 và cố gắng gỡ lỗi XslCompiledTransform.xslt gỡ lỗi hiển thị tất cả các giá trị là null

Tôi có thể duyệt qua mọi thứ OK nhưng tất cả các giá trị biến dường như được hiển thị dưới dạng NULL. Ví dụ self :: node() hiển thị như NULL trong cửa sổ cục bộ; nếu tôi đặt tự :: node() vào cửa sổ xem nó nói "Không thể đánh giá sự biểu hiện. con trỏ không hợp lệ"

các biến duy nhất dường như có một giá trị là vị trí() và cuối cùng()

Trả lời

0

Trong trường hợp của tôi, với Visual Studio 2010, nó liên tục bị treo hoặc không phá vỡ các điểm ngắt.

Các sự cố này dường như được khắc phục bằng Visual Studio 2012 trở lên, trong đó XSLT gỡ lỗi chỉ hoạt động.

Nếu bạn gặp khó khăn với Visual Studio 2010, hãy sử dụng xsl:message để nhận thông báo chẩn đoán hoặc thay thế các địa điểm nơi bạn sử dụng xsl:apply-templates với xsl:copy-of với cùng lựa chọn. Kiểm tra lại các không gian tên của bạn, vì đó là lý do phổ biến nhất mà các đối sánh không được kích hoạt hoặc các lựa chọn trống.

Các vấn đề liên quan